Marjorie Gail Lolley, 69, of Bainbridge, Georgia, passed away peacefully on December 3, 2025, at her home, surrounded by her family. Born in Bartow, Florida, on August 18, 1956, she was the daughter of Richard Thielen and Claudia Powell Tillett.
Gail grew up in Bartow and graduated from Santa Fe Catholic High School in 1974, where she was a member of the National Honor Society all four years, along with various other clubs and activities. She went on to attend Huntingdon College in Montgomery, Alabama, where she became a charter member of the Sigma Delta Chapter of Alpha Omicron Pi sorority. She graduated in 1978 with a bachelor's degree in Biology. After college, Gail began her career as a pharmaceutical sales representative.
Later, following her true passion for horticulture, she owned and operated a wholesale flower nursery. With a gifted green thumb, she grew beautiful plants that supplied numerous premier garden centers. Her poinsettia arrangements were so exceptional that they were displayed at the Governor's House during the holiday season. Her career path eventually led her to the Florida Department of Agriculture, where she served as a financial analyst until her retirement.
Music was another of Gail's God-given talents. She loved to play the piano and played beautifully. She served as the church pianist for many years, joyfully using her gifts to worship and uplift others. On April 11, 1993, she married the love of her life, Ronald "Ron" Lolley. They shared 25 wonderful years together before his passing in 2018.
Gail was a devoted mother to her daughter, Jessica Drummer (Danny), of Bainbridge, GA, and a proud Mimi to her three grandsons - Isaac, Michael, and Daniel - who were an absolute joy in her life. Gail treasured every moment spent with her boys - fishing, making messes in the kitchen, riding ATVs, splashing at the beach, and teaching them about God's Word. Her faith guided her throughout her life. She read her Bible daily, was deeply involved in her church, and led a yearly Bible reading event at the Florida Capitol, ensuring God's Word was read aloud from beginning to end. She strived always to walk by faith and to show Christ's love to others. Her favorite place on earth was Little Gasparilla Island. If she had the opportunity, you could find her there - fishing for snook with Ron, and soaking in the salt air. She was an avid reader who would happily choose a good book over television, except when a good Hallmark movie was on. She loved having a girls' day out with her daughter - shopping, laughing, and escaping everyday worries together.
Gail was a loyal friend and fiercely dedicated to her family. She was preceded in death by her husband, Ron Lolley; her parents, Richard Thielen and Claudia Tillett; her stepparents, Elaine Thielen and Roy Tillett; and her stepson, Cheyenne Lolley.
She is survived by her daughter, Jessica Drummer, and son-in-law, Danny Drummer, of Bainbridge, GA; and her beloved grandchildren, Isaac Drummer, Michael Sapp, and Daniel Drummer.
Gail will be remembered for her unwavering faith, loving heart, musical gifts, and the beautiful way she nurtured both people and plants. Her legacy lives on in the family she loved so deeply and the seeds of kindness she planted everywhere she went.
